Design Excellence: Modern & Aggressive Styling
The Hyundai Tucson immediately commands attention with its integrated LED Daytime Running Lights (DRLs) seamlessly embedded into a dark chrome front grille. Sharp character lines flow across the profile, accentuated by 18-inch dual-tone alloy wheels and sleek LED headlamps. The rear complements this aggression with connected LED taillights, a redesigned spoiler, and rugged skid plates. Hyundai’s design team prioritized aerodynamic efficiency without sacrificing visual drama, making the Tucson a standout in crowded parking lots and highways alike.
Premium Cabin and High-Tech Features
Step inside, and the Tucson envelops occupants in luxury. Twin 10.25-inch screens dominate the dashboard—one for infotainment and another serving as a digital instrument cluster. Key highlights include:
- Comfort: Ventilated/heated front seats, dual-zone climate control, and a panoramic sunroof
- Connectivity: BlueLink telematics, wireless charging, and a premium Bose sound system
- Safety: Adaptive cruise control, six airbags, and electronic parking brake
The cabin uses soft-touch materials, ambient lighting, and ergonomic seating, emphasizing Hyundai’s “Human-Centered Innovation” philosophy.
Performance and Engine Options
The Tucson offers two engine choices tailored for diverse driving needs:
- 2.0L Petrol: Generates 154bhp and 192Nm torque, paired with a 6-speed automatic transmission.
- 2.0L Diesel: Delivers 184bhp and 416Nm torque, available with an 8-speed automatic.
The diesel variant’s top model includes a 4WD system, enhancing off-road capability. Both engines prioritize fuel efficiency and refined performance, with Hyundai claiming class-leading NVH (Noise, Vibration, Harshness) suppression.
Market Position and Competition
Positioned against rivals like the Jeep Compass, Citroën C5 Aircross, and Volkswagen Tiguan, the Tucson leverages its tech-forward interior and aggressive pricing. While it hasn’t yet secured top safety ratings from agencies like Global NCAP, Hyundai’s reputation for reliability and extensive service network (500+ centers across India) strengthens its appeal. Industry analysts note its feature-per-rupee value disrupts the premium SUV segment, compelling competitors to innovate.

Must Know
Q: What is the price range of the Hyundai Tucson in India?
A: The Tucson starts at ₹29.27 lakh for the Platinum petrol variant and goes up to ₹36.04 lakh for the Signature diesel 4WD model (ex-showroom prices as of April 2023).
Q: Which engine options are available?
A: Buyers can choose between a 154bhp 2.0L petrol engine or a 184bhp 2.0L diesel. The diesel top variant includes 4WD capability.
Q: How does the Tucson compare to the Jeep Compass?
A: The Tucson offers more tech features (like twin 10.25-inch screens and ventilated seats) at a similar price point. However, the Compass has higher safety ratings.
Q: Does the Tucson have ADAS (Advanced Driver Assistance Systems)?
A: No, the Indian version lacks ADAS but includes safety tech like electronic stability control, hill-assist, and rear parking sensors.
Q: What warranty does Hyundai offer?
A: Hyundai provides a standard 3-year/unlimited-kilometer warranty, extendable up to 5 years.
Q: Is the 4WD system available in petrol variants?
A: No, 4WD is exclusive to the top diesel Signature trim.
